WebFeb 14, 2024 · Your fireplace or stove, whether it’s wood or gas, can be operated with or without an electric fan. Without a fan, you will get direct radiant heat from the glass and the cast iron or steel front of your fireplace. Without a fan, you will get radiant heat from the front, both sides, the top and even the back of a free-standing wood or gas stove. WebIf you have a standing pilot, the gas fireplace will light itself without the need for electricity. But the pilot may need to be lit manually on occasion.
